Output d71e5702b04b253015fd3866add93c115bcefa84b336ecc33b33bc5cd1f23143:0

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e5ea54008bd1e643b334c22a4ff893b02ec6211 OP_EQUAL
address
3DDCSoL5h55WyBvkrA2tDAUEh5dz3tx2Me
transaction
d71e5702b04b253015fd3866add93c115bcefa84b336ecc33b33bc5cd1f23143
spent
true